Biesiadki's protected cultural heritage includes its rural settlement structure and the parish church of St. Matthew.

Culture
The historic village layout comprises fields divided into Łany and a linear settlement on a ridge; the church forms the dominant landmark.

Geographical Location
Biesiadki occupy approximately 635 hectares of an extensive upland in the eastern part of the Wiśnicz Foothills.
History
Biesiadki are described as a place with origins in a fortified settlement on an isolated hill; the first historical mention dates from 1269.
Landscape
The landscape of Biesiadki is characterized by long, open fields.
